We propose a new concept, the transversely trapping surface (TTS), as an extension of the static photon surface characterizing the strong gravity region of a static/stationary spacetime in terms of photon behavior. The TTS is defined as a static/stationary timelike surface S whose spatial section is a closed two-surface, such that arbitrary photons emitted tangentially to S from arbitrary points on S propagate on or toward the inside of S. We study the properties of TTSs for static spacetimes and axisymmetric stationary spacetimes. In particular, the area A(0) of a TTS is proved to be bounded as A0 <= 4 pi(3GM)(2) under certain conditions, where G is the Newton constant and M is the total mass. The connection between the TTS and the loosely trapped surface proposed by us [Prog. Theor. Exp. Phys. 2017, 033E01 (2017)] is also examined.
